About Diapar Suspension

Diapar Suspension is a type of pain-relieving medication that is designed to alleviate various types of pain such as muscle aches, back pain, joint pain, menstrual cramps, and toothache. In addition to pain relief, this suspension can also help to reduce fevers. It can be consumed either with or without food, and the specific dosage and duration of use will depend on the severity of the individual's condition. To ensure effective treatment, it is important to continue using the medication as directed by a healthcare professional, even if symptoms improve.

Generally, Diapar Suspension is well tolerated by most individuals and does not commonly result in adverse side effects. However, if any unusual symptoms arise and are suspected to be linked to the medication, it is essential to inform a doctor promptly. Healthcare providers may offer guidance on how to manage or alleviate any potential side effects. It is recommended to use the lowest effective dose to manage symptoms effectively.

Prior to initiating the use of Diapar Suspension, individuals should disclose any existing medical conditions or disorders to their healthcare provider. Additionally, it is crucial to inform the doctor about any other medications being taken, as there could be interactions between them. Caution should be exercised when using this medication in individuals with a history of alcoholism, liver issues, or kidney problems. Pregnant or breastfeeding women should consult their healthcare provider before beginning treatment with Diapar Suspension to ensure its safe use during these periods.

How to use the Diapar Suspension

To use Diapar Suspension properly, follow your doctor's instructions on the dosage and duration of treatment. Before taking the suspension, carefully read the label for any specific directions. Use a measuring cup to ensure you take the correct amount and consume it orally. Make sure to shake the bottle well before each use. Diapar Suspension can be taken with or without food, but try to take it at the same time each day for consistency. Consistent intake of the suspension will help you experience the maximum benefits of the medication. If you have any questions or concerns about how to use Diapar Suspension, consult your doctor or pharmacist for further guidance.

Safety advice

scroll

liver

When using Diapar Suspension, it is important to be cautious if you have liver disease. In such cases, the dosage of Diapar Suspension may need to be adjusted. It is advisable to consult your doctor before using this medication, especially if you have any existing liver issues. Remember to seek professional medical advice to ensure your safety and well-being.

scroll

kidney

When using Diapar Suspension, be cautious if you have kidney disease. Your doctor may need to adjust the dosage. Consult your doctor before using it.

scroll

alcohol

It is important to note that consuming alcohol along with Diapar Suspension is not recommended. This combination can be unsafe. It is advisable to avoid alcohol when taking Diapar Suspension.

scroll

driving

When using Diapar Suspension, refrain from driving if you have symptoms that impair concentration and reaction time. It is unclear if Diapar Suspension affects driving ability.

scroll

pregnancy

Diapar Suspension may not be safe to use during pregnancy. Animal studies have shown potential harm to the developing baby. Your doctor will assess the risks versus benefits before prescribing this medication. Consult your doctor for guidance.

scroll

breastfeeding

During breastfeeding, it is important to use Diapar Suspension with caution. It is advised to pause breastfeeding until the mother's treatment is finished and the drug is no longer in her body.

What if you forgot to take Diapar Suspension?

If you happen to miss a dose of Diapar Suspension, don't worry. Simply take the missed dose as soon as you remember. But if it's almost time for the next dose, it's best to skip the missed one and continue with your regular dosing schedule. Avoid taking a double dose to make up for the missed one. It's important to stick to the prescribed dosage to ensure the medicine works effectively for you.
